Job Summary

The Essential Functions of this position are:

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ential functions.

  • Work collaboratively with Special Education Teachers
  • Participate in intake process for new students
  • Implement and/or oversee implementation of assessments
  • Apply Behavior Analytic strategies to improve staff performance
  • Participate in staff evaluation process
  • Provide ongoing supervision as required by BACB for RBTs and/or BCaBAs
  • Participate in provision of supervised field work for behavior analytic candidates as assigned
  • Conduct FBAs
  • Develop Behavior Intervention Plans
  • Provide training and mentorship to classroom team
  • Participate in IEP development meetings PPTs supervisor meetings classroom meetings and others as assigned
  • In conjunction with SPED review student graphs and programming and make modifications as necessary to promote student progress
  • Observe programming to assess procedural integrity student progress and make recommendations
  • Manage and assist with crisis emergency procedures
  • Attend home and community visits as needed
  • Model high levels of professionalism and confidentiality and ensure staff maintain professionalism and confidentiality
  • Collaborate effectively with parents related service providers and Local Education Agencies (LEAs)
  • Other duties as assigned

The minimum qualifications and requirements:

  • Hold & Maintain Active Board Certified Behavior Analyst Credential in CT and the State(s) in which you provide services as required.
  • 2 years experience providing behavior analytic services to individuals with autism or other developmental delays preferred.
  • Meet all supervision requirements as specified by the BACB
  • Excellent professional leadership organization and communication skills (both written and oral).
  • Required to properly wear PPE and attend all trainings related to PPE.
  • Required to follow all safety procedures and requirements.
  • When implementing emergency procedures (PMT) must perform maneuvers and actions associated with managing students independently or as part of an orchestrated team effort.
  • Must be able to physically care for younger children up to 6 years old with or without assistance of one or additional designated persons.
  • The job duties require an employee to routinely and safely demonstrate heavy to very heavy physical demands associated with hand on efforts when physically managing students under routine emergency and/or aggressive behavior management scenarios.
